Model Jail in the offing

Staff Report

ISLAMABAD: The government has decided to build a model jail in Islamabad on Thursday.
Prior to building of the structure, there is a plan to construct a road leading to it.
Besides that, the National Highway Authority (NHA) will build an interchange at the cost of Rs600 million in order to connect the jail with the motorway, the Srinagar Highway and the 17th Avenue.
And in order to verify the estimated cost, third party consultancy has also been sought.
The interchange will provide the people living in eight sectors of the federal capital as well as around the Islamabad airport an easy access to the jail.
The piece of land on which the government plans to build the jail had been handed over by the Capital Development Authority (CDA) to the NHA way back in 1994.
